Join our guided Trail Blazer walk on Saturday, July 19 at 8:30 am when we explore the John Ripley Forbes Big Trees Forest Preserve with our guide, Randy Pollard of the Big Trees Forest Preserve board of directors.

Big Trees is a beautiful and unique 30-acre tree, plant, and wildlife sanctuary right off of Roswell Road in Sandy Springs. Once slated to be cleared to make way for a car sales lot, Big Trees was saved through a co-operative partnership with Southeast Land Preservation Trust, Fulton County, the State of Georgia and private citizens to purchase the land.  That joint conservation effort preserved a threatened environment which now thrives as an old-growth forest and wildlife sanctuary.

Please join us to learn about the trails within Big Tress and how the preserve is managed and protected.
